Carrie Underwood’s 2-Yr-Old Trying to Sing “Jesus Loves Me” Like Mama Is So Adorable It Hurts

Carrie Underwood recently announced that she’s “taking a little break” from music to be a mommy, but it turns out this family just CAN’T keep from singing.

On February 22, the country star posted a video of her nearly 2-year-old son, Isaiah, singing a ridiculously precious rendition of “Jesus Loves Me.” Mama Carrie’s eloquent voice meshes in perfect harmony with Isaiah’s squeakily adorable attempt to form the words “yeahh yesuh wuv eeee”—and it’s seriously the most heart-melting thing you’ll see all day.

In the last week, the Instagram video shot in the backseat of Carrie’s car has already amassed 1.3 million views. How about that for your singing debut at two?! This little tot is undoubtedly a worship leader in the making. Get ready for a dose of total cuteness OVERLOAD.
